Frederick S. Moffatt OBITUARY

Frederick Strickland Moffatt, 95, of Farmington, died Saturday, July 6, 2024, surrounded by his family. Fred was born in Hartford to the late Isaac Jackson “Jack” and Mary (nee Strickland) Moffatt on December 24, 1928. He was a 1950 graduate of Hartford Public High School, where he excelled in athletics and became a three-sport letterman as a freshman in basketball, baseball and track. His baseball skills earned him a tryout with the Boston Braves the precursor to the Milwaukee Braves.

Fred, along with his childhood friend Bud Phillips, founded Phillips and Moffatt Landscaping. Later it became Moffatt and Raymond Landscaping, which is still in business today.

For most of his adult life, and in retirement, Fred was a fixture at Rockledge Golf Club in West Hartford, where he was active in the Men’s Club, becoming President in 1976. Fred loved the camaraderie of playing golf with his friends (“The Gabes”) and competition in the Men’s Club events. It is safe to say Fred was somewhat of a local legend, due to his razor-sharp short game winning the Club Championship in 1976. He won the Senior Club Championship six times between 1984 and 2001. He also won the Senior/Seniors in 1995, the 70 and Over Championship three times and the Masters (over 80) in 2013 at the age of 85.

Besides his parents, Fred was predeceased by his first wife, Jenny (JoAnn) Davia; his second wife, Anne Armstrong; his stepdaughter, Colby Armstrong; and his sister, Phyllis Moffatt Barile. He is survived by his children, Mark Moffatt (Tracy) and Beth Moffatt all of Naples, FL and Ken Moffatt of Bristol, CT; his stepsons, David Armstrong (Rita) of Winchester, VA and Will Armstrong (Cindy) of Atlanta, GA; his nine grandchildren; and his 13 great-grandchildren.
